If you look at what has happened to them in the past and now again there is no reason why you cannot call them chokers. They lost the 1999 world cup semies, 2007 semies and now the World T20 semies. In all there tournaments they played top class cricket before being shown the door at the very last moment. It also happened many other times in other tournaments. Anyway hope they can lose this tag soon and emerge champions in a major tournament soon. Pakisan needs to be congratulated for the way they have played throughout the tournament. They have not had the best of time in the recent past. Last night they were brilliant in stopping the South Africans reaching a relatively easy target of 150. They did well to keep the pressure on.
